An Air Transat Airbus A330-200, registration C-GUBH performing flight
TS-357 from Holguin (Cuba) to Montreal,QC (Canada), was reaching the top of climb at FL340 when cabin crew informed the flight crew that the cabin floor seemed to overheat and there was an electrical burning smell. The crew declared PAN PAN, worked the smoke/fumes checklists and diverted to Nassau (Bahamas) for a safe landing on runway 14 about 25 minutes after leaving FL340.
The aircraft remained on the ground in Nassau for 24 hours, then continued the journey.
